Public Remarks: Little Dry Run Road runs through a quiet corner of Johnson County, about a mile off Roan Creek Road in Butler. This two-bedroom, one-bath home sits on nearly half an acre of part-wooded land with Watauga Lake and Cherokee National Forest both just a few minutes down the road. The home has been maintained and updated over time. Windows are double pane, flooring has been replaced throughout, and the roof is metal. The driveway is paved, a storage building is on the property, and fiber optic internet is already run to the house, a real advantage for a rural address. Inside is straightforward and functional. The eat-in kitchen includes a dishwasher, electric range, and refrigerator. Heat pump handles heating and cooling. Public water. County taxes run $143 a year. At $124,900, this works as a primary residence, a mountain getaway, or a short term rental. The proximity to Watauga Lake and the national forest puts you close to some of the best outdoor access in the region.
